A suspected serial rapist may have struck again in the spa town of Bath, after a 23-year-old woman was dragged into an alley and indecently assaulted. The attack follows a major police investigation into a series of sex assaults in Bath and the nearby city of Bristol since 1991.
So far they have identified connections between six known incidents - three rapes and two attempted attacks in Bath and one rape in Bristol. It is understood that six further possible cases have been found, although police have not disclosed details.
A team of 60 detectives is also examining the suspected abduction of a 26-year-old woman from a Bath nightclub last year and the murders of two women who visited clubs in Bristol and Plymouth. Jason Bennetto
